My personal player of the round is without a doubt McDonald-Tipungwuti. With an incredible bag of seven goals in addition to ten marks and twenty disposals, Tippa played an almost perfect game.

However, I think Lachie Whitfield is the most likely to carry this form into next round. Despite the Giants’ loss to current premiership favourites Geelong, Whitfield was again a shining positive. He is yet to score under the ton this year (his lowest score being 109 in round 10), and he has come off a 162 last week against Richmond aswell. He will be a necessary addition to your Fantasy team this season.
